Ok I've been a christian for just about 2 years now.
Boy is it tough! so much has happened in this amount of time for good and bad. I've been brought to new spiritual highs which have been totally awesome! I've been through the lows too.. often disobeying God and going off on my own thing.

Is anyone else going through this at the moment? Its like I get to this all new super peak with God and things are going great but then I just seem to lose my way and it's almost back to square one again.

Anyone have any advice? I so want to get out of this circle but it's proving too hard at the moment.

I think everyone goes through "slum" times. Not that you love God any less, but you just don't feel as passionate. I always get on a super "high" after going to a retreat or something like that. I think to stay more "level" I just read the Word, or read inspiring books. Also, spending a lot of time with Him in prayer helps me a lot.
